THE FUTURE IS GONE


Based on Ivan Võropajev’s plays „Dreams“ and „Valentin’s day“ a stage piece is created, which, by using storytelling and theater-like presentation, moves in different plains in time. Because time is one. Because time is all the time.

Valentin meets Valentina, they fall in love, it is the year 1970 and cosmos awaits.

As usual. Then Katja comes into their life. She rides between Moscow and Vladivostok and loves to swim in a pond. Not like Valentin, who swims in a pool, where there once used to be a church… As usual. 40 years later Valentin is dead and the womens are not. But they have Valentin’s double-barrelled rifle with two rounds of ammunition, one real and one blank…

Age-old questions left unanswered: does striving for a purpose bring results? What happens when we don’t sieze the moment? Is it necessary to make a choice, when you don’t want to? How many lives have we been given? And it grows within us, but who it is, we shall never know.

Is the future already gone?

The play is planned for presentation in Tallinn City Hall Ice Arena.

The past from the 80s, an example of a disappearing future, a collapsing arena for pursuits…
